Abstract
The performance of multi-user multiple input multiple output (MU-MIMO) LTE systems critically depends on how the interference is estimated and managed. In this letter, we propose a practical framework for interference estimation for LTE networks. Moreover, we present a practical suboptimal non-iterative method for managing the interference through utilizing the interference knowledge. Furthermore, we consider the non-ideality of MU-MIMO precoding resulting from limited channel knowledge. Finally, we evaluate the proposed framework benefits through comparisons with other techniques.
